What Is a CPS Test?
A cps test captures all valid clicks inside a designated testing area during a selected time limit. Once the timer finishes, the system determines the average number of clicks completed each second. For example, if 50 clicks are made in ten seconds, the result is five clicks per second. The calculation is easy to understand, but the activity can show helpful details about hand speed, concentration and control. The test usually starts with the first click, which helps the user begin instantly. A display counter can indicate the click count and the remaining duration. After the session concludes, the score is displayed right away. People can then retake the test to check if their speed is getting better.

How Click Speed Tests Function
A click speed test relies on a timer and built-in click counter. The participant picks a test duration and places the cursor within the testing area. The first click starts the timer, after which each click is tracked until time expires. The final result is calculated by dividing the total clicks by the number of seconds. Accuracy is essential because clicks beyond the area may not register. Participants should avoid moving the cursor unnecessarily and avoid unnecessary mouse movement. A comfortable grip can also reduce tension in the hand and wrist. Consistent clicking is often better than uneven bursts that lead to tiredness. Different test durations offer varied benefits. A short test evaluates rapid clicking, while a medium test offers both speed and accuracy. Extended durations highlight endurance and control. Trying several durations gives a broader picture of overall clicking performance.
Popular Clicking Techniques
The normal clicking involves one finger to tap the mouse button repeatedly. This technique is simple to understand and suitable for most users. Maintaining a relaxed hand and a steady pace can deliver steady results without adding strain to the wrist. Jitter clicking involves creating small vibrations in the arm or hand to generate rapid button presses. It may boost CPS, but it can also cause discomfort when used incorrectly. Participants should pause if discomfort arises, tingling or strain. Butterfly clicking relies on switching fingers on the same mouse button. The alternating movement may improve CPS because one finger presses while the other prepares. Performance relies on device compatibility and the participant’s control. Some devices may register alternating presses differently, so results can differ. Drag clicking involves moving a finger across the mouse button in a way that creates repeated contact. This method needs compatible hardware and good technique. It is not consistent across all mice, and excessive force may damage the button. For general practice, basic or butterfly methods are more practical.
Touchscreen Tap Per Second Testing
A TPS test tracks taps per second during a selected time. It follows the same basic calculation, but the interaction happens directly on a touchscreen. The participant repeatedly taps the active area until the timer reaches zero. Touchscreen results may differ from mouse results because tapping involves different finger movements and touch response. Screen size, touch sensitivity, protective glass and finger placement can all influence speed. Keeping the device still during testing may increase consistency. Some participants tap with a single finger, while others alternate between two fingers for better performance. A regular tapping is more effective than hard presses. Pressing too hard won’t improve results and may lead to discomfort. Soft tapping helps movement while minimising fatigue.

What Affects CPS Test Results
Mouse quality, button resistance and device response can impact performance. A stiff button may require more force, while a soft button improves speed. Touchscreen tests can be influenced by screen performance, background processes and the screen quality. Test duration also changes the nature of the result. Very short sessions highlight speed bursts, whereas longer sessions measure stamina. External factors like fatigue and environment may affect performance as well. For fair comparisons, users should test under similar conditions each time and do multiple trials.
